#634013 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#634013 is composed of 38.8% red, 25.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 23.1%. #634013 color hex could be obtained by blending #c68026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#634013 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

#634013 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#634013 has RGB values of R:99, G:64,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.81,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6504467.

Hex triplet 634013 #634013
RGB Decimal 99, 64, 19 rgb(99,64,19)
RGB Percent 38.8, 25.1, 7.5 rgb(38.8%,25.1%,7.5%)
CMYK 0, 35, 81, 61
HSL 33.8°, 67.8, 23.1 hsl(33.8,67.8%,23.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 33.8°, 80.8, 38.8
Web Safe 663300 #663300
CIE-LAB 30.32, 10.889, 32.226
XYZ 7.097, 6.367, 1.471
xyY 0.475, 0.426, 6.367
CIE-LCH 30.32, 34.016, 71.33
CIE-LUV 30.32, 26.575, 26.459
Hunter-Lab 25.233, 6.046, 14.206
Binary 01100011, 01000000, 00010011

Shades and Tints of #634013

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#634013

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3b37 is the less saturated color, while #754201 is the most saturated one.
